Background

Drop-in daycare centers initially started initially to gain appeal in the early 2000s as a response to the switching needs of modern people. With more parents working non-traditional hours or independent tasks, the original 9-5 daycare model no longer fit their schedules. Furthermore, numerous households discovered it challenging to secure inexpensive and dependable childcare on brief notice, especially in emergencies or unforeseen situations.

Drop-in daycare centers filled this space by offering flexible hours, no reservation demands, and inexpensive rates. They supplied a secure and nurturing environment for the kids while permitting moms and dads to wait meetings, operate errands, or just take a much-needed break. Because of this, drop-in daycare quickly became a favorite choice for busy people to locate convenient and reliable childcare solutions.

Challenges and possibilities

While drop-in daycare centers like ABC Drop-In Daycare are actually effective, additionally they face many difficulties in satisfying the requirements of households and staying competitive shopping. One of the main challenges is ensuring a sufficient staff-to-child proportion to steadfastly keep up a safe and supportive environment for several young ones. This could be hard during top hours or when unanticipated demand occurs, calling for centers to-be versatile and creative inside their staffing methods.

Another challenge for drop-in daycare centers is managing the fluctuating interest in solutions through the day and few days. Though some days might busier than the others, facilities needs to be ready to accommodate all children within their care and provide high quality services all of the time. This involves careful scheduling and coordination to ensure that staff and sources are allocated efficiently.

Despite these difficulties, drop-in daycare facilities also provide numerous opportunities for growth and growth. Using the increasing need for flexible childcare options, there's an increasing market for providers who are able to meet the requirements of modern-day families. By providing revolutionary services, such as long hours, weekend care, or unique occasions, facilities can attract new clients and differentiate themselves from rivals.
